Ground Beef Quesadillas

Cheesy ground beef quesadillas with avocado are total comfort food!
Course Main Course
Cuisine Mexican
Keyword ground beef quesadillas
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 20 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es
Servings 8 servings
Calories 460kcal
Author Snacking in Sneakers

Ingredients

  • 1.5 pounds 90/10 lean ground beef
  • 1 tsp chili powder
  • 1/2 tsp cumin
  • 1/4 tsp salt
  • 1/4 tsp pepper
  • 1 onion, sliced thinly
  • 8 ounce package of mushrooms (white button or baby bella), sliced
  • 14.5 ounce can of low sodium pinto beans (about 1.5 cups cooked if you’re using beans you’ve made from dried instead)
  • 8 whole wheat tortillas (8-inch diameter)
  • 2 avocados
  • 1 cup shredded Mexican cheese blend

Instructions

  • Brown ground beef in a pan over medium-high heat. Add chili powder, cumin, salt, and pepper. Using a slotted spoon, set beef aside in a bowl.
  • Heat the remaining fat that was left in the pan, and sauté the onion and mushrooms. {If needed, add an extra teaspoon of oil.}
  • Preheat oven to 425.
  • Meanwhile, pour pinto beans into a bowl and mash with a fork or potato masher.
  • Spread mashed pinto beans on half of each tortilla. Add ground beef and onions/mushrooms. Add 1/4 of a sliced avocado and 2 tbsp shredded cheese to each. Fold down the other half of the tortilla.
  • Bake the quesadillas on a baking sheet at 425 F for 10 minutes. Enjoy!

Nutrition Analysis (per serving):
460 calories, 23 g fat, 9 g sat fat, 496 mg sodium, 37 g carbohydrate, 9 g fiber, 28 g protein, Vitamin A: 6%, Vitamin C: 11%, Calcium: 20%, Iron 23%, Potassium: 20%
